The below graph shows the average semi-detached house price in the East Cambridgeshire local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The four 60 FISHERS BANK sales between May 2003 and January 2017 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the July 2012 sale was for 16%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 16% below the HPI over time, until the January 2017 sale, where it rises to 9% below the HPI. The line then continues to track at 9% below the HPI.
